Career positions & opportunities
Career Opportunity Description
Substance Misuse Counsellor Provide counseling and support to individuals struggling with substance abuse, helping them overcome addiction and develop healthier coping mechanisms.
Social Care Manager Oversee the delivery of social care services, ensuring that individuals with substance misuse issues receive appropriate support and treatment.
Health Promotion Specialist Develop and implement programs to educate communities about the risks of substance misuse and promote healthy behaviors.
Recovery Support Worker Provide practical and emotional support to individuals in recovery from substance misuse, helping them reintegrate into society and maintain sobriety.
Substance Misuse Outreach Worker Engage with individuals in the community who are at risk of substance misuse, providing information, support, and referrals to treatment services.

Course content
    • Understand substance misuse policy frameworks and the context of practice
    • Understand the psychosocial interventions used to support individuals with substance misuse problems
    • Understand the assessment of individuals with substance misuse problems
    • Understand the management of substance misuse problems
    • Understand the impact of substance misuse on individuals and others
    • Understand the relationship between substance misuse and mental health
    • Understand the relationship between substance misuse and offending
    • Understand the relationship between substance misuse and homelessness
    • Understand the relationship between substance misuse and domestic abuse
    • Understand the relationship between substance misuse and sexual health.
